We apologize for the inconvenience

The people search feature on Superpages.com is temporarily unavailable. You can still search for people on yellowpages.com since Yellow Pages and Superpages are part of one company.

You will be automatically re-directed to People Search on yellowpages.com in .

Expand Map
Map of Carolina, RI

Solar Equipment Dealers in Carolina, RI

Refine
Sort by
Features

33. SmartGrid Solar

SmartGrid Solar

679 Washington St, Attleboro, MA 02703

From Business: We help residential and commercial clients reduce there monthly energy bill by using solar energy. By getting them access to government funding the customer doesn't come out of…

YP
8 Years
in Business

43. Rollins Electric

Rollins Electric

147 Carnation St, Woonsocket, RI 02895

CLOSED NOW:9:00 am - 5:00 pm
YP
21 Years
in Business

45. Commercial Solar Guy

Commercial Solar Guy

1213 Purchase St Unit 2-50, New Bedford, MA 02740

CLOSED NOW:9:00 am - 5:00 pm

From Business: Commercial Solar Guy is an independent solar energy consulting company offering financial, engineering, and turnkey construction services for solar projects of all sizes. We…

YP
11 Years
in Business

46. Whaling City Solar

Whaling City Solar

1213 Purchase St Unit 2-55, New Bedford, MA 02740

CLOSED NOW:7:30 am - 6:30 pm

From Business: We open our books to show you what we earn from installing solar on your home. Every project gets a line by line breakdown of our direct costs. Whaling City Solar was founded…

YP
5 Years
in Business

47. Boundless Energy

Boundless Energy

135 Robert Treat Paine Drive, Taunton, MA 02780

From Business: Today, electricity generated by fossil fuels accounts for 80% of carbon dioxide emissions.* Plus, its expensive. We offer a cleaner and safer alternative so that we can all…

48. Summit Energy

Summit Energy

15 Berkshire Rd, Mansfield, MA 02048

From Business: Why Summit? Our leadership has experience installing solar since 1977. So you can count on our team to provide you with the best combination of products, prices, and service.…

49. Santos Satellite and Solar Energy Systems

Santos Satellite and Solar Energy Systems

29 Citizen St, Cumberland, RI 02864

"GREAT RESPONSE,BEST SERVICE ,GREAT PRICE."